Flutter: A Beginner's Explanation
Flutter is a modern platform developed by the Google team for creating high-performance cross-platform applications . This simple technology allows programmers to write programs once and deploy it on both Apple devices and Android phones, minimizing both time . Understanding the Flutter Framework UI Elements
To create powerful mobile applications , gaining expertise in Flutter Development widgets is critical . These small building blocks construct the user interface and dictate the general look and feel of your application. Newcomers should start by examining the ready-made widgets, such as DisplayText, Image , and Push Button . Later , focus on customizing these widgets using properties to produce your desired aesthetic.
- Consider the use of Arrangement widgets like Column and Row Arrangement to position your content efficiently .
- Try with different spacing and alignment techniques to fine-tune the visual appearance.

Mobile App Enhancement Strategies
To maximize optimal speed in your Flutter application , consider several key enhancement strategies . Limit UI refreshes by utilizing immutable classes wherever feasible and judiciously applying Stateful management . Evaluate your codebase using the Dart DevTools to locate slowdowns. Additionally , evaluate leveraging image compression methods and efficient loading for extensive assets . Finally, be mindful of excessive API calls and cache results locally when applicable.
The Flutter State Management Explained
Managing the state in a Flutter project can be challenging , especially as it grows more intricate. State management provides a systematic approach to deal with this, preventing prop inheritance and improving code maintainability . Several strategies exist, including Provider , each with its own merits and disadvantages , allowing developers to pick the ideal technique for their particular needs .
